Biryani

Cultural Context

Biryani has roots in Persian cuisine, brought to the Indian subcontinent by Mughal emperors. This dish is often associated with celebrations and gatherings, symbolizing hospitality and festivity. Each region has its own variation, from the spicy Sindhi Biryani to the fragrant Hyderabadi Biryani, making it a beloved dish across cultures.

1

Marinate chicken with yogurt, garlic, ginger, turmeric, and salt for at least 30 minutes.

2

Heat oil in a large pot over medium heat until shimmering.

3

Add sliced onions and cook until golden brown, about 8-10 minutes.

4

Stir in cinnamon, cardamom, cloves, and bay leaves; cook until fragrant, about 1-2 minutes.

5

Add marinated chicken and cook until browned on all sides, about 5-7 minutes.

6

Pour in coconut milk and bring to a simmer; cover and cook for 15 minutes.

7

Remove chicken and set aside; keep the sauce in the pot.

8

Add rinsed basmati rice to the pot, stirring to combine with the sauce.

9

Pour in enough water to cover the rice by 1 inch; add salt to taste.

10

Place chicken on top of the rice, cover, and cook on low heat for 20-25 minutes until rice is tender.

11

Remove from heat and let sit, covered, for 10 minutes.

12

Fluff rice with a fork and serve hot, garnished with fried onions and fresh herbs.
